Why Franchises Can’t Ignore Google Maps

For franchises, consistency is everything. Customers expect the same experience whether they’re visiting your flagship store or a small location across town. That expectation doesn’t stop at the storefront—it starts online.

Most potential customers first encounter your brand through Google Maps. They search for the nearest location, check opening hours, read reviews and sometimes even make a purchase decision without visiting your website.

If your franchise isn’t taking Google Maps management seriously, you’re leaving money (and visibility) on the table.


The Risks of Poor Google Maps Management

Franchise businesses face unique challenges when managing multiple locations:

  • Outdated Information: Inconsistent hours or incorrect phone numbers frustrate customers.

  • Duplicate Listings: Multiple profiles for the same location confuse both users and Google.

  • Inconsistent Branding: Some locations look polished, while others are incomplete or outdated.

  • Lost SEO Opportunities: Inconsistent or inactive profiles won’t rank well in Google’s local pack.

Without a reliable system, keeping dozens—or even hundreds—of profiles updated is almost impossible.


Why Consistency Matters for SEO

Google rewards accuracy. When all your franchise profiles contain consistent Name, Address and Phone (NAP) details, it signals trust and reliability. On the other hand, inconsistencies create doubt.

Here’s how strong Google Maps management benefits your SEO:

  • Improved Rankings: Consistent NAP details help you appear in the top 3 map results.

  • Better Engagement: Regular Google posts keep your business active in Google’s eyes.

  • Higher Trust: Customers are more likely to click, call or visit when profiles are accurate.

The Power of Google Posts for Franchises

It’s not just about having the right hours and phone numbers. Franchises thrive when they actively use the “From the Business” section of Google Business Profiles.

By posting:

  • Seasonal Promotions – e.g., holiday discounts or summer offers

  • News and Announcements – e.g., new store openings or product launches

  • Events – e.g., in-store workshops or community activities

…you keep customers informed, increase engagement and send strong activity signals to Google.

When posts are consistent across all franchise locations, the brand looks more professional and SEO improves thanks to fresh, regular content.
